Head left down Sixth Ave and keep heading downhill to Minni Ha Ha Reserve. You will find the walk to Minni Ha Ha Falls. A walk down to the bottom is a pool of fresh mountain water for a brisk dip in summer. About 1.5 hour return walk.

Has been a favourite walk. Medium to experienced, it will be a good workout! About a 4 hour circuit. Many beautiful features, including caves, water ways, rock formations, and the most spectacular view from Evan's Lookout.

If you’re fond of magnificent views, famous lookouts, and iconic scenery, then look no further than Prince Henry Cliff walk, in Blue Mountains National Park. Following the cliff edge from Katoomba Cascades to Gordon Falls, near Leura, this moderate walking track boasts some of the best views in NSW. Passing several unique hanging swamps, take a look at the variety of sedges, rushes and grasses. In summer, you may see the beautiful yellow and gold flowers of Christmas bells. With over 20 lookouts offering magnificent views of Jamison Valley and three waterfalls, this track is a visual delight at any time of year. From Echo Point lookout, you’ll see the iconic Three Sisters. Pick and choose the length of your walk, picking up the track at various lookouts along Cliff Drive. Unroll the picnic blanket when you’ve found the perfect spot and enjoy a picnic lunch with a million-dollar view.
